The auto-reverse feature is your garage door's built-in protection system. When something blocks the door's path during closing, the motor reverses automatically within two seconds. This prevents crushing injuries and protects pets or toys left in the way. See our guide on preparing your garage door for cold weather.
The photo eye (a small sensor near the floor) detects obstructions and triggers the auto-reverse. If your photo eye is misaligned, dirty, or broken, it won't work. Test yours monthly: close the door, then wave your hand through the beam. The door should stop and reverse. If it doesn't, call for service immediately. A broken photo eye costs roughly $150 to $250 to replace, but a preventable injury costs far more.

Garage door springs store enormous tension. A broken spring can snap with enough force to cause serious injury. Many Albany homeowners attempt DIY spring replacement, which is genuinely dangerous. Springs are under 200 pounds of pressure and can fail suddenly if mishandled.
If you hear a loud bang from your garage or notice your door won't open, a spring has likely failed. Stop using the door immediately. Call a professional for same-day service. Replacing a spring costs between $200 and $400 depending on type (torsion springs last 7 to 9 years on average), but attempting it yourself could cost you thousands in medical bills.

Every garage door opener has a manual release cord that hangs from the trolley. In a power outage or emergency, this allows you to operate the door by hand. Most homeowners have never used it and don't know where it is.
Locate your manual release now. Pull it gently to disengage the opener, then manually lift the door. Make sure it opens smoothly and doesn't feel too heavy. If it's hard to lift, springs may be weakening. This simple check takes two minutes and could reveal problems before they become costly.

What should I do if my garage door won't reverse when I test it? Stop using the door immediately. The auto-reverse has failed, leaving your family at risk of injury. Call a professional technician same-day. This typically indicates a faulty photo eye or sensor misalignment, both quick fixes but critical for safety.
How often should I test my garage door's safety features? Test the auto-reverse once monthly by closing the door and waving your hand through the photo eye beam. Perform a manual balance test quarterly by lifting the door by hand (after disengaging the opener). Schedule a professional inspection annually to catch hidden issues.
Is it safe to replace garage door springs myself? No. Springs are under extreme tension and can cause serious injury or death if they fail during replacement. Always hire a licensed professional. The cost difference (DIY versus professional) is minimal, but the injury risk is enormous.
